Transaction 21dd1017ed24c03208f9acedd039c51c063e7643227668a93ad81435a1f78908
1 Input
2 Outputs
- 21dd1017ed24c03208f9acedd039c51c063e7643227668a93ad81435a1f78908:0
- 21dd1017ed24c03208f9acedd039c51c063e7643227668a93ad81435a1f78908:1
value 274199
address 3DQcrVtX3nY4EzdoHdpBLgh8fpZrPZW6HP
value 822832
address 19mVrrz52Z7d7EF7i6oVnLxw2QZa5DpWCt